Overview
| Name | comGA | Type | Machinery gene |
| Locus tag | BTI679_RS22205 | Genome accession | NZ_CP015257 |
| Coordinates | 4262935..4263978 (-) | Length | 347 a.a. |
| NCBI ID | WP_064474804.1 | Uniprot ID | A0A1A9PWS3 |
| Organism | Bacillus wiedmannii strain Bt18679 | ||
| Function | dsDNA binding to the cell surface; assembly of the pseudopilus (predicted from homology) DNA binding and uptake |
